Today I was drifting around the internet and came across IE10, now to install IE10 on a windows 7 you need to have SP1 installed as well. So it wouldnt install on my comp.

Now my machine updates automatically and says its up to date but it does not have SP1. I thought the SP included all updates to a certain point and if your machine was up to date then there was no need for the SP?
So now I want to know how can I install it- I know its not vital but just curious...... idle hands and all that!

I think Service Packs are listed under the optional updates part of the online update system, and therefore don't get installed automatically.

SP1 is very important and at present you don't have it. I suspect the reason its not been offered to you is that another pre-requisite update is repeatedly failing to install and hampering progress. Check the update history, and if I'm right note the K number of the failed update, then download and install it manually. Hopefully SP1 will then be offered, if its not, then also install it manually from Saab's link.
If it still won't install, post back. You need it. Your "I thought the SP included all updates to a certain point and if your machine was up to date then there was no need for the SP?" is very wrong
